Nematshwerani Is A SAFA Man
14 November 2009
 
The South African Football Association (SAFA) is dismissing allegations in the media reports that Bafana Bafana team doctor Ephraim Nematswerani has been expelled from the Association. SAFA CEO Raymond Hack says Dr Nematswerani is a qualified sports Physician with an MMedSc degree; a member of SAFA in good standing who will continue to carry out his duties as assigned by the Association.
 
“Dr Nematshwerani is a valued member of the South African Football Association, his incredible experience in sports medicine has benefitted SAFA at all levels, he worked diligently with our Olympic squad and his progression to the Senior Men’s National team Bafana Bafana was inevitable, he has represented the Association in international medical conferences like the CAF Continental Course for African Sports Medicine Instructors and the FIFA Medical Instructional Course on Doping Control just to name but a few, his experience is invaluable to the Association," said Hack.
 
Dr Nematswerani says SAFA has clarified the matter through the CEO and he is looking forward to his next assignment in the Association. Among his participation in many professional institutions and organisations, Dr Nematswerani is also a member of the Medical and Anti Doping Commission of SASCOC (South African Sports Confederation and Olympic Committee).
